Post Job Free
Sign in

Software Engineer in Test

Location:
Alexandria, VA
Posted:
May 19, 2023

Contact this candidate

Resume:

Violeta Kesic

Software Engineer in Test

(970-***-**-**

*******.*****.****@*****.***

Alexandria, VA (Open to relocate in Denver area)

PROFESSIONAL SUMMARY:

Experienced full-stack SDET with 5+ years in developing and improving quality of automated test scripts to support web-application testing. Ability to perform various types of testing throughout STLC. Passion for continuous learning and a willingness to gain new skill sets that will support the project and bring value to the team. Motivated to build a long-term career and grow within the company's goals.

• Highly skilled in Functional (Manual & Automated) Testing, and implemented Smoke and Regression suits in Jenkins CI/CD to do Cross Browsers Testing in multiple virtual machines.

• Capable of designing and developing various Testing Frameworks, Test Cases and Test Scenarios for Data-Driven Framework (DDF) and Behavioral Driven Development (BDD) using Gherkin Language.

• Created and supported automation test scripts using Selenium WebDriver with JUnit framework udder Java platform

• Implemented Page Object Model with Selenium WebDriver to achieve code reusability

• Experience with Java programming language using OOP concepts

• Hands-on experience in testing RESTful API services using POSTMAN and is skilled in SQL and JDBC for database testing in RDBMS like Oracle.

• Proficient in using POSTMAN for manual API Testing, REST Assured Library for Automated API Testing by analyzing Swagger API documentation.

• Experience in Jira and Jira Xray as Project Management and Bug Management tools.

• Confident in using Git as a version control system, GitHub as a collaboration tool and remote repository.

• Generated and analyzed HTML/Cucumber/Json reports TECHNICAL SKILLS:

● Test Approaches: SDLC, Agile-Scrum, STLC

● Frameworks: Data Driven, BDD, Hybrid, Page Object Model (POM)

● Languages: Java, Gherkin, SQL, HTML, XML, JSON, CSS

● Testing Tools: Selenium WebDriver, TestNG, JUnit, Cucumber, REST-Assured, Gherkin

● Testing Build & Integration Tools: Maven, Jenkins, JDBC, AWS cloud services, Web Services: SOAP API, API Testing-REST Assured with Java

● Database: Oracle, MySQL

● Utility Tools: IntelliJ, POSTMAN, GIT, GitHub, Jira

● Operating Systems: Windows

● Microsoft Office: Outlook, Word, Excel, PowerPoint, MS Access

● Browsers: Internet Explorer, Mozilla Firefox, Google Chrome, Safari

● Bug Tracking: Jira, Jira Xray

● CI/CD: Jenkins

● JavaScript-Cypress (currently taking training)

PROFESSIONAL EXPERIENCE:

Software Engineer in Test

Wells Fargo Columbia, MD Jan 2021 – Present

● Implemented all sprint related Scrum Ceremonies (Grooming, Sprint Planning, Daily Stand Up, Retro, and Demo) and followed Agile methodology.

● Worked closely with product owner and developers to define the components of the automation testing to validate the application’s requirements.

● Performed both Manual and Automation Testing in Web-based Application.

● Researched, analyzed, reported and retested resolved bugs/defects using Jira Xray with the help of automation and manual testing.

● Participated in creating and maintaining Test Automation Framework (Hybrid-BDD-DDT) as a Maven project written in Java to develop and execute Acceptance Tests from Cucumber Feature files and scenarios in Gherkin Language.

● Configured and Automated Functional Test cases using Java, Selenium WebDriver, Maven, Cucumber, and Junit.

● Developed and implemented Objects using POM design pattern and Selenium WebDriver

● Performed API testing to validate endpoints using POSTMAN for Manual and REST Assured for Automated API Testing.

● Prepared SQL Queries for data validation in MySQL and implemented JDBC connection for automation purposes with Java

● Experienced Git as a distributed version control system and GitHub as a repository hosting service.

● Executed Regression Test Suite and Smoke Tests triggered by the CI/CD pipeline using Jenkins.

● Used JUnit to verify expected behavior of code under test

● Utilized Apache POI jar file to read Test data from Excel spreadsheet.

● Familiar with parallel testing through Maven Surefire plugin.

● Created and analyzed HTML reports, Cucumber JSON report to automate Test reports and include screenshots where necessary.

Software Engineer in Test

Compass (CRM) Falls Church, VA May 2018 – Dec 2020

● Participated in all Agile-Scrum Ceremonies-Grooming, Sprint Planning, Daily Stand-up, Demo, Retro meetings.

● Reviewed and analyzed user acceptance criteria alongside with business analysts to ensure proper understanding of requirements.

● Verified and validated software application functionalities, features and usability manually.

● Collaborated with QA Engineers to develop effective Test Strategies and Test Plans.

● Created test cases and scenarios based on Software Requirements Specification in Maven project using Java programming language.

● Performed functional, smoke, positive, negative and regression testing.

● Automated test case executions using JUnit, Selenium WebDriver with Java.

● Identified defects, bugs or issues in the software under test.

● Used Jira for bug tracking and followed up with development team to verify bug fixes and to update bug status.

● Generated Cucumber HTML and JSON reports with screenshots in case of any failures.

● Applied Cucumber BDD approach with Gherkin language to describe behavior of the system in a structured format.

● Implemented POM design pattern with Selenium WebDriver by storing elements and methods for each page separately, so that we can achieve reusability and centralized code organization.

● Developed SQL Queries for testing various Database validations.

● Connected and interacted with relational databases (DB) using JDBC with Java programming language.

● Managed, collaborated and tracked code project changes with GitHub and Git version control system.

● Used Jenkins CI/CD for Parallel Test Execution in Multi Browsers. EDUCATION:

● MA in Tourism University of Novi Sad, Faculty of Sciences, Novi Sad, Serbia 2018

● BA of Science in Tourism University of Novi Sad, Faculty of Sciences, Novi Sad, Serbia 2017 ACTIVITIES:

● JavaScript-Cypress training for Mobile Testing

(970-***-**-** *******.*****.****@*****.*** Alexandria, VA



Contact this candidate